Barnes Construction is the largest division of The Barnes Group Limited and offers a comprehensive professional construction service. Since the Company was formed in 1978, we have established ourselves as a client-focused building contractor, completing various projects for blue chip and repeat business clients. Our Head Office is based in Ipswich, and we operate throughout the UK on a wide range of projects.
A typical project value of new build and refurbishment projects that we undertake ranges from £0.5m to £15m in major sectors including commercial, educational, industrial, leisure, health, and social housing.

Job role specific knowledge/experience required:
- Time: Ability to control the progression of the works by organising trades in accordance with the programme. Ability to develop short term programmes, considering risk management issues, ideally using ASTA software.
- Cost: Ability to understand and work within budgets. Control site costs through the careful review of supply-chain variation requests. Organise and control direct labour and sub-contractors in a timely and efficient manner.
- Quality: Ability to understand and follow drawings and specifications for the works and maintain good quality records of the works, ensuring that excellent quality/good craftsmanship is maintained.
- Health & Safety: Good knowledge of current Health & Safety law and practices. Ability to work to the site Health and Safety Plan and manage all onsite Health & Safety aspects. All relevant training, qualifications and permits such as CSCS card, SMSTS, First Aid, Temporary Works Coordinator, asbestos awareness to manage the works are desirable.
